When I do an XSLT transform to JavaHelp, some of the page content is copied
into the map file, corrupting the map file. It looks like this:

All I want is what is in the actual mapID tags, and all the other stuff is
garbage. Does anyone have any ideas on why this could be? I'm using
Saxon/Aelfred and the latest DocBook XSLT stylesheets.
